The description on Amazon says that this book is the 1999 edition with 296 pages. Amazon allows you to look inside the book before buying it and the first page on the Web shows that it was printed in 2003. However, the edition I received was printed in 2011 with 285 pages. Apparently the 1999 edition is of a far better quality (see reviews for this book on amazon.co.uk). The real problem that I can see is that the ISBN number is the same for all editions. I returned this book for a refund.
